Why the US uses the imperial system. Because of the British, of course. When the British Empire colonized North America hundreds of years ago, it brought with it the British Imperial System, which was itself a tangled mess of sub-standardized medieval weights and measurements. Metric is simply a better system of units than imperial The metric system is a consistent and coherent system of units.
In other words, it fits together very well and calculations are easy because it is decimal. This is a big advantage for use in the home, education, industry and science.
Therefore a foot unlike a meter can be cleanly divided by two , three and four — which for a carpenter or tailor makes it the better unit to work with. The Roman foot, or "pes" was The length of a Roman foot, which was called a "pes", was based on the "unciae" which was the Roman inch. Twelve unciae equalled one Roman foot, just as in our measurements twelve inches equals one foot. The length of an average male foot. Three Hands. In Roman times the length of a foot was called a pes. The pes consisted of 12 unicae. However the length measurements of the Romans were slightly shorter than ours.
